Output 7600760a8cf24ec81c8419a3f022c016097691ab7aa76a815caf23bb82de50b9:1

value
26331081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a7176fb5c9ae9483d659fdf470728dc8f54c873 OP_EQUAL
address
MBmaYA6mDQZVkpRnXWaXuGtmz4bWjmsA2j
transaction
7600760a8cf24ec81c8419a3f022c016097691ab7aa76a815caf23bb82de50b9
spent
true